The Texas Rangers scored three runs and the Colorado Rockies scored six runs.

The Rangers led 1-0 and 3-2 at various points in this game as they tried desperately to put this losing skid behind them but each time it looked like they were reaching out to snatch victory, the perhaps even lowlier Colorado squad would slap their hand away.

If you’re confused, no, the Texas Rangers didn’t win tonight.

And so, Texas has lost eight consecutive games and 14 consecutive games on the road and are a million games under .500 to the point that it isn’t even worth noting anymore and they have a real shot at a winless nine-game road trip — which seems practically impossible — if they can’t pull out a win tomorrow.
